Government’s own cyber shortcomings undermine calls for regulatory approach, says ISA’s Clinton

Posted on at 2:48 pm

The federal government lacks the expertise to mandate effective cybersecurity requirements for industry, according to Internet Security Alliance leader Larry Clinton, who says failures to secure the government’s own systems reveal the need for a major readjustment in thinking about cyber policy. “[W]e can add government to the list of sectors that are highly regulated […]

Lawmakers plan probes into SolarWinds, underscore Solarium benefits; security pros cite need for fundamental shifts

Posted on January 4, 2021 at 11:32 am

House and Senate cybersecurity leaders already are planning to examine the cause and effects of the SolarWinds hack, and touting new cyber tools supplied by the fiscal 2021 National Defense Authorization Act, while some cybersecurity professionals caution that these are preliminary steps on a long road toward effective risk management.
